import fs from 'fs';
import { fileURLToPath } from 'url';
import path, { dirname } from 'path';
const removeCodeBlocks = (source) => {
//A Tags are allowed in both code blocks and code snippets because these are not rendered as links
const removeCodeBlocks = /```[\s\S]+?(?=```)```/gm;
const removeCode = /`[\s\S]+?(?=`)`/gm;
source = source.replace(removeCodeBlocks, '');
source = source.replace(removeCode, '');
return source;
};
const containsATag = (source) => {
//Does a simple regex test looking for an tag
const removeLink = /]+>/gm;
return removeLink.test(source);
};
const __filename = fileURLToPath(import.meta.url);
const __dirname = dirname(__filename);
const files = [];
function getAllMdxFiles(directory) {
//recursively add all mdx files found in the directory to the files list
fs.readdirSync(directory).forEach((file) => {
const absolute = path.join(directory, file);
if (fs.statSync(absolute).isDirectory()) return getAllMdxFiles(absolute);
else if (absolute.includes('.mdx')) return files.push(absolute);
});
}
getAllMdxFiles(`${__dirname}/../src/pages`);
getAllMdxFiles(`${__dirname}/../src/fragments`);
const errors = [];
files.forEach((filename) => {
//check each mdx file found for A tags
const doc = removeCodeBlocks(fs.readFileSync(filename, 'utf8'));
if (containsATag(doc)) {
errors.push(
`${filename} contains and HTML link tag, please use the markdown equivalent instead [text](linkAddress)`
);
}
});
if (errors.length) {
//If any A tags were found throw an error
throw new Error(errors.join('\n'));
}
